Default Perfect OHC swap candidate on BAT - 71 Ventura II

https://barnfinds.com/keep-it-six-19...omment-1338906

At risk of over explaining, it is not mine, but if there was room in the garage, it would be. Super clean '71 that is SCREAMING for a Sprint, dry as a bone and stock as a rock save for the Rallys.

I've prattled on and on about how Pontiac could have slipped the noose in the mid-70s if they hadn't killed the cammer, first on the list of the tremendous damage that political hack Jim McDonald did to the brand. An OHC X-Body with the nicer Pontiac wheels, trim, interior and engine would have been a world beater at a time it was desperately needed, a 1/2 price BMW Bavaria.
